Transaction 759f8fd7e04b978a54293f1751804742acc4341b04fb6f2357bd7c5805f90799
1 Input
1 Output
-
759f8fd7e04b978a54293f1751804742acc4341b04fb6f2357bd7c5805f90799:0
- value
- 366648
- script pubkey
- OP_0 OP_PUSHBYTES_20 2cbbb656ec26d4bae72e2601f68a97fe6cd0b0bf
- address
- bc1q9jamv4hvym2t4eewycqldz5hlekdpv9lyp8upn